What are the implications of a high VIX index for cryptocurrency investors?

How does a high VIX index affect cryptocurrency investors and their investments?

1 answers
- At BYDFi, we understand the implications of a high VIX index for cryptocurrency investors. It is crucial for investors to stay informed about market conditions and make informed decisions. A high VIX index can indicate increased market volatility, which may lead to higher risks and potential losses. However, it can also present opportunities for profit if investors can accurately predict and capitalize on price movements. We recommend diversifying your portfolio, setting stop-loss orders, and staying updated with the latest news and analysis to navigate the implications of a high VIX index effectively.
